VMware Image - Ubuntu Server 7.10 (Gutsy Gibbon)
About:
This is a standard install of ubuntu 7.10 server, in a 75MB package.
This VM can be usefull for quickly deploying a base operating system from a small package, and with a minimal configuration time (about 2 minutes).
Some steps were taken to reduce the archive size down to a minimum:
* Some temporary data has been removed from /var (namely apt cache, installer logs, etc).
* The partition was also cloned to a new .vmdk as a part of the shrink process.
* The archive is in 7-Zip format (GPL - search you package manager or grab it from http://www.7-zip.org).
Aditional software included:
* The only extra package installed was ssh-server.

VM Configuration:
Uppon login, your first action should be to run the ‘configure.sh’ script using ’sudo ./configure.sh’. this will enable you to configure:
* Keyboard,
* Timezone
* Password
* Hostname
* Network interface(s)
* DNS
